Unmasking Scammers in the Brokerage World

Venturing into the world of investments can be exciting, but it's crucial to exercise caution against fraudulent brokers. These individuals prey on unsuspecting traders, promising unrealistic returns. Here are some red signs to help you separate legitimate brokers from imposters.

Forex Scam Detection: Protect Your Hard-Earned Money

The foreign exchange industry can be a lucrative opportunity for savvy investors, but it's also rife with scams that aim to siphon your hard-earned cash. Unfortunately, identifying these schemes can be tricky. Be vigilant and educate yourself about common red flags.

Watch out for promises of guaranteed profits or quick riches. Legitimate forex trading involves hazard and requires careful analysis and plan. Crooks often prey on inexperience, using high-pressure tactics to persuade you into investing.

Be certain to research any forex broker or trading platform thoroughly before investing your funds. Verify their legitimacy and read online reviews from other traders. Remember, if it sounds too good to be true, it probably is.
